A river running through a metro city. Paris has that, as does London, Amsterdam, Bangkok... and Kolkata. When you are in the City of Joy next, make sure you explore the legendary Hooghly. Here are five different ways.

Watch the Sunset At The Ghats

Flowing to the west of Kolkata, the Hooghly River &ndash&nbspname&nbspfor the last stretch of the Ganga River before it flows out to the Bay of Bengal &ndash looks sluggish. But don&rsquot forget that it was this river that had a key role to play in the making of modern Indian history, trade and commerce. The river bank is dotted with several &lsquoghat&rsquo and jetties. Take an early morning exploratory walk along the bank and watch the city waking up. At one end is the 1883-built Palladian porch of Prinsep Ghat, built in honour of scholar and antiquary James Prinsep.
